D. Malacaradoblado et al., GRAPHICAL VECTOR DESCRIPTION OF SAMPLING WEIGHTS IN PHASE-DETECTING ALGORITHMS, Optical engineering, 36(7), 1997, pp. 2086-2091
A theory of phase-detecting algorithms based on Fourier theory was des
cribed by Freischlad and Koliopoulos (1990), We present an application
of this theory to a discrete sampling, It is shown that Greivenkamp (
1984) results for a least-squares fitting of the sampling points can b
e obtained from this Fourier theory, We also present a new graphical v
ector description of the conditions required by the sampling weights i
n synchronous phase detection algorithms, Some applications of this gr
aphical representation are presented. (C) 1997 Society of Photo-Optica
l Instrumentation Engineers.
